We can assign and verify the slot before realizing and trying to plug.
reading/writing the address property should never fail, so let's reduce
error handling a bit by using &error_abort. Getting access to the memory
region now might however fail. So forward errors from
get_memory_region() properly.
Keep tracing the assigned address for now in the plug code, as that's the
point we are sure plugging succeeded and the address willa ctually be
used.
